What are 5 rules for a strong password?

A strong password is:
  • At least 12 characters long but 14 or more is better.
  • A combination of uppercase letters, l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ols.
  • Not a word that can be found in a dictionary or the name of a person, character, product, or organization.
  • Significantly different from your previous passwords.

What is the 8 4 rule for creating strong passwords?

This is often called the “8 4 Rule” (Eight Four Rule): 8 = 8 characters minimum length. 4 = 1 lower case + 1 upper case + 1 number + 1 special character.

How strong is a 10 character password?

10 characters: 3.76 quadrillion possible combinations

Cracking offline, using massively parallel multiprocessing clusters or grid (one hundred trillion guesses per second: 37.61 seconds.

What is the most common password in America?

In 2022, "guest" overtakes "123456” as the most used password in the U.S., according to NordPass. Last year's winner, "123456," also seems to be retaining favor, finishing in second place.
